Product details
Overview
PDTC123ES,126 from NXP Semiconductors is an NPN resistor-equipped transistor in TO-92 (SOT54) through-hole package with integrated 2.2 kΩ base bias resistors R1 and R2, rated for 50 V VCEO, 100 mA IO, and 500 mW Ptot, used for low-power switching in digital logic interfaces and microcontroller I/O drivers.
For engineers reviewing the PDTC123ES,126 datasheet, PDTC123ES,126 pinout, PDTC123ES,126 application, or PDTC123ES,126 equivalent, key selection criteria include its built-in bias network eliminating external resistors, TO-92 mechanical compatibility with legacy through-hole designs, DC current gain hFE ≥ 30 at 20 mA, and thermal resistance Rth(j-a) = 250 K/W in free air.
Technical Context
The PDTC123ES,126 integrates two precision 2.2 kΩ resistors (R1 between base and input, R2 between base and emitter) to configure a fixed-current bias network, enabling direct connection to CMOS/TTL logic outputs without external components. Its internal resistor ratio (R1/R2 = 1.0 ± 0.2) ensures stable saturation behavior across temperature.
As a monolithic NPN transistor with embedded biasing, it operates as a single-stage digital switch-accepting logic-level inputs (VI(on) = 1.6 V typ., VI(off) = 1.2 V typ.) and delivering up to 100 mA collector output while maintaining VCE(sat) ≤ 150 mV at IC = 10 mA/IB = 0.5 mA.

FAQ
What is the maximum continuous collector current rating for PDTC123ES,126?
The PDTC123ES,126 has a maximum DC output current (IO) rating of 100 mA, verified under standard mounting conditions at Tamb ≤ 25 °C. This rating applies to steady-state switching loads such as LEDs or small relays, and must be derated linearly above 25 °C ambient per the device's thermal resistance of 250 K/W.
Does PDTC123ES,126 require external base resistors for logic-level operation?
No, PDTC123ES,126 does not require external base resistors because it integrates R1 = 2.2 kΩ and R2 = 2.2 kΩ internally. These resistors configure a fixed-current bias network that enables direct connection to 3.3 V or 5 V logic outputs, eliminating two discrete components and associated layout constraints.
What is the collector-emitter saturation voltage of PDTC123ES,126 at 10 mA load current?
The PDTC123ES,126 exhibits a maximum VCE(sat) of 150 mV when operating at IC = 10 mA and IB = 0.5 mA, as specified in the "Characteristics" section of the official NXP datasheet. This low saturation voltage ensures minimal power loss and thermal rise during switching, supporting efficient operation in battery-powered devices.
Can PDTC123ES,126 be used as a direct replacement for a standard 2N3904 in through-hole designs?
PDTC123ES,126 is not a direct functional replacement for 2N3904 because it includes integrated base bias resistors, altering its input impedance and switching thresholds. While both use TO-92 packaging and share pinout (E-C-B), the PDTC123ES,126 requires no external resistors whereas 2N3904 does-making substitution viable only if the circuit design accounts for the built-in bias network.
